关键词的分析方法和装置制造方法及图纸

技术编号:15294541 阅读:57 留言:0更新日期:2017-05-11 11:23
本申请公开了一种关键词的分析方法和装置。其中,该方法包括:获取第一用户在目标网站中输入的原始关键词;将原始关键词与预先建立的关键词模型中的关键词进行匹配,得到匹配结果;在匹配结果为成功的情况下,将原始关键词划分至关键词模型中与原始关键词匹配成功的关键词的下一层级;以及对关键词模型中关键词的下一层级中包含的原始关键词进行分析,得到关键词的分析结果。通过本申请,解决了现有技术中只基于访问用户输入正确的关键词进行分析,导致关键词的分析结果不准确的技术问题。

Keywords analytical method and apparatus

The invention discloses a method and a device for analyzing key words. Among them, the method includes obtaining a first user input in the target site of the original keyword; by matching keywords and keyword model of the original pre established the matching results are obtained; the matching results in successful cases, the original keywords to model with the original partition keyword keyword matching success keywords next hierarchy; and the original keyword contains keywords in the model of the next level in the analysis of the results of the analysis of the key words. Through the application, the technical problems of the prior art that the analysis result of the key word is not accurate is analyzed based on the input of the user to input the correct keywords.

【技术实现步骤摘要】

本申请涉及计算机领域,具体而言,涉及一种关键词的分析方法和装置
技术介绍
在网站分析中,网站访问用户输入的搜索关键词是非常有价值的信息,它清楚的表达了该用户的行为目的,并且对于商业用户基于搜索引擎的市场营销来说是至关重要的,它蕴含了巨大的商业价值,对用户输入的搜索关键词分析,可以评估商业用户的营销策略效果和分析用户的行为。现有方案是通过对访问用户输入正确的关键词进行分析,来得到关于商业用户提供的关键词的分析结果。例如,在某汽车网站中,访问用户想搜索的是“观致”,但因为输入方式或者同音异形词等原因,导致该访问用户实际输入的关键词与其想输入的关键词有出入,例如,该访问用户实际输入的是“观至”。现有技术中通常只会对用户输入的“观致”进行分析,而不会分析“观至”。当商业用户“观致汽车”希望得到“观致”这个关键词相关的分析结果时,由于只能基于对用户输入正确的搜索关键词进行分析,而没有考虑受到输入方式等客观因素的影响导致搜索关键词输入错误的情况,对商业用户“观致汽车”而言,则不能得到关键词“观致”的较为准确的分析结果。针对上述的问题,目前尚未提出有效的解决方案。
技术实现思路
本申请实施例提供了一种关键词的分析方法和装置,以至少解决现有技术中只基于访问用户输入正确的关键词进行分析,导致关键词的分析结果不准确的技术问题。根据本申请实施例的一个方面,提供了一种关键词的分析方法,包括:获取第一用户在目标网站中输入的原始关键词;将所述原始关键词与预先建立的关键词模型中的关键词进行匹配,得到匹配结果;在所述匹配结果为成功的情况下,将所述原始关键词划分至所述关键词模型中与所述原始关键词匹配成功的关键词的下一层级;以及对所述关键词模型中所述关键词的下一层级中包含的所述原始关键词进行分析,得到所述关键词的分析结果。进一步地,将所述原始关键词与预先建立的关键词模型中的关键词进行匹配,得到匹配结果包括:对所述原始关键词进行分词处理,得到多个分词条目;判断多个所述分词条目中是否存在与所述关键词模型中的关键词相匹配的分词条目;在判断出多个所述分词条目中存在与所述关键词模型中的关键词相匹配的分词条目的情况下,确定所述匹配结果为成功;在判断出多个所述分词条目中不存在与所述关键词模型中的关键词相匹配的分词条目的情况下,确定所述匹配结果为失败。进一步地,将所述原始关键词与预先建立的关键词模型中的关键词进行匹配,得到匹配结果包括:对所述原始关键词进行分词处理,得到多个分词条目;判断多个所述分词条目中是否存在与所述关键词模型中的关键词相匹配的分词条目;在判断出多个所述分词条目中存在与所述关键词模型中的关键词相匹配的分词条目的情况下,确定所述匹配结果为成功;在判断出多个所述分词条目中不存在与所述关键词模型中的关键词相匹配的分词条目的情况下,分别将每个所述分词条目转换为拼音字符,得到多个拼音分词条目;判断多个所述拼音分词条目中是否存在与所述关键词具有关联关系的拼音关键词相匹配的拼音分词条目;在判断出多个所述拼音分词条目中存在与所述关键词具有关联关系的拼音关键词相匹配的拼音分词条目的情况下,确定所述匹配结果为成功;在判断出多个所述拼音分词条目中不存在与所述关键词具有关联关系的拼音关键词相匹配的拼音分词条目的情况下,确定所述匹配结果为失败。进一步地,在将所述原始关键词与预先建立的关键词模型中的关键词进行匹配,得到匹配结果之后,所述方法还包括:按照预设方式标识所述匹配结果为失败的所述原始关键词。进一步地,获取第一用户输入的原始关键词包括:按照预设时间间隔,获取第一用户在所述目标网站中输入的所述原始关键词。进一步地,在获取用户在目标网站中输入的原始关键词之前,所述方法还包括:接收根据第二用户的分析需求输入的所述关键词,其中,所述第二用户和所述第一用户为不同的用户;确定接收到的所述关键词所属的分类类别;根据所述关键词和所述关键词所属的分类类别建立所述关键词模型。根据本申请实施例的另一方面,提供了一种关键词的分析装置,包括:获取单元,用于获取第一用户在目标网站中输入的原始关键词;匹配单元,用于将所述原始关键词与预先建立的关键词模型中的关键词进行匹配,得到匹配结果;划分单元,用于在所述匹配结果为成功的情况下,将所述原始关键词划分至所述关键词模型中与所述原始关键词匹配成功的关键词的下一层级;以及分析单元,用于对所述关键词模型中所述关键词的下一层级中包含的所述原始关键词进行分析,得到所述关键词的分析结果。进一步地,所述匹配单元包括:第一分词模块,用于对所述原始关键词进行分词处理,得到多个分词条目;第一判断模块,用于判断多个所述分词条目中是否存在与所述关键词模型中的关键词相匹配的分词条目;第一确定模块,用于在判断出多个所述分词条目中存在与所述关键词模型中的关键词相匹配的分词条目的情况下,确定所述匹配结果为成功;第二确定模块,用于在判断出多个所述分词条目中不存在与所述关键词模型中的关键词相匹配的分词条目的情况下,确定所述匹配结果为失败。进一步地,所述匹配单元包括:第二分词模块,用于对所述原始关键词进行分词处理,得到多个分词条目;第二判断模块,用于判断多个所述分词条目中是否存在与所述关键词模型中的关键词相匹配的分词条目;第三确定模块,用于在判断出多个所述分词条目中存在与所述关键词模型中的关键词相匹配的分词条目的情况下,确定所述匹配结果为成功;转换模块,用于在判断出多个所述分词条目中不存在与所述关键词模型中的关键词相匹配的分词条目的情况下,分别将每个所述分词条目转换为拼音字符,得到多个拼音分词条目;第三判断模块,用于判断多个所述拼音分词条目中是否存在与所述关键词具有关联关系的拼音关键词相匹配的拼音分词条目;第四确定模块,用于在判断出多个所述拼音分词条目中存在与所述关键词具有关联关系的拼音关键词相匹配的拼音分词条目的情况下,确定所述匹配结果为成功;第五确定模块,用于在判断出多个所述拼音分词条目中不存在与所述关键词具有关联关系的拼音关键词相匹配的拼音分词条目的情况下,确定所述匹配结果为失败。进一步地,所述装置还包括:标识单元,用于在将所述原始关键词与预先建立的关键词模型中的关键词进行匹配,得到匹配结果之后,按照预设方式标识所述匹配结果为失败的所述原始关键词。进一步地,所述获取单元包括:获取模块,用于按照预设时间间隔,获取第一用户在所述目标网站中输入的所述原始关键词。进一步地,所述装置还包括:接收单元,用于在获取用户在目标网站中输入的原始关键词之前,接收根据第二用户的分析需求输入的所述关键词,其中,所述第二用户和所述第一用户为不同的用户;确定单元,用于确定接收到的所述关键词所属的分类类别;建立单元,用于根据所述关键词和所述关键词所属的分类类别建立所述关键词模型。在本申请实施例中,采用获取第一用户在目标网站中输入的原始关键词;将所述原始关键词与预先建立的关键词模型中的关键词进行匹配,得到匹配结果;在所述匹配结果为成功的情况下,将所述原始关键词划分至所述关键词模型中与所述原始关键词匹配成功的关键词的下一层级;以及对所述关键词模型中每个所述关键词的下一层级中包含的所述原始关键词进行分析,得到所述关键词的分析结果。通过将访问用户输入的搜索词(即,本文档来自技高网...
关键词的分析方法和装置

【技术保护点】
一种关键词的分析方法,其特征在于,包括:获取第一用户在目标网站中输入的原始关键词;将所述原始关键词与预先建立的关键词模型中的关键词进行匹配,得到匹配结果;在所述匹配结果为成功的情况下,将所述原始关键词划分至所述关键词模型中与所述原始关键词匹配成功的关键词的下一层级;以及对所述关键词模型中所述关键词的下一层级中包含的所述原始关键词进行分析,得到所述关键词的分析结果。

【技术特征摘要】
1.一种关键词的分析方法,其特征在于,包括:获取第一用户在目标网站中输入的原始关键词;将所述原始关键词与预先建立的关键词模型中的关键词进行匹配,得到匹配结果;在所述匹配结果为成功的情况下,将所述原始关键词划分至所述关键词模型中与所述原始关键词匹配成功的关键词的下一层级;以及对所述关键词模型中所述关键词的下一层级中包含的所述原始关键词进行分析,得到所述关键词的分析结果。2.根据权利要求1所述的方法,其特征在于,将所述原始关键词与预先建立的关键词模型中的关键词进行匹配,得到匹配结果包括:对所述原始关键词进行分词处理,得到多个分词条目;判断多个所述分词条目中是否存在与所述关键词模型中的关键词相匹配的分词条目;在判断出多个所述分词条目中存在与所述关键词模型中的关键词相匹配的分词条目的情况下,确定所述匹配结果为成功;在判断出多个所述分词条目中不存在与所述关键词模型中的关键词相匹配的分词条目的情况下,确定所述匹配结果为失败。3.根据权利要求1所述的方法,其特征在于,将所述原始关键词与预先建立的关键词模型中的关键词进行匹配,得到匹配结果包括:对所述原始关键词进行分词处理,得到多个分词条目;判断多个所述分词条目中是否存在与所述关键词模型中的关键词相匹配的分词条目;在判断出多个所述分词条目中存在与所述关键词模型中的关键词相匹配的分词条目的情况下,确定所述匹配结果为成功;在判断出多个所述分词条目中不存在与所述关键词模型中的关键词相匹配的分词条目的情况下,分别将每个所述分词条目转换为拼音字符,得到多个拼音分词条目;判断多个所述拼音分词条目中是否存在与所述关键词具有关联关系的拼音关
\t键词相匹配的拼音分词条目;在判断出多个所述拼音分词条目中存在与所述关键词具有关联关系的拼音关键词相匹配的拼音分词条目的情况下,确定所述匹配结果为成功;在判断出多个所述拼音分词条目中不存在与所述关键词具有关联关系的拼音关键词相匹配的拼音分词条目的情况下,确定所述匹配结果为失败。4.根据权利要求1所述的方法,其特征在于,在将所述原始关键词与预先建立的关键词模型中的关键词进行匹配,得到匹配结果之后,所述方法还包括:按照预设方式标识所述匹配结果为失败的所述原始关键词。5.根据权利要求1所述的方法,其特征在于,获取第一用户输入的原始关键词包括:按照预设时间间隔,获取第一用户在所述目标网站中输入的所述原始关键词。6.根据权利要求1所述的方法,其特征在于,在获取用户在目标网站中输入的原始关键词之前,所述方法还包括:接收根据第二用户的分析需求输入的所述关键词,其...

【专利技术属性】
技术研发人员:詹晓强
申请(专利权)人:北京国双科技有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1